32 Reva Road

    32, REVA ROAD, STAFFORD, ST17 9BP

    This semi-detached freehold property on Reva Road last sold in November 2021 for £220,000. Based on price growth in the ST17 district since then, its estimated current value is £260,129 — placing it in the 40th percentile nationally and the 51st percentile within ST17. The property covers 98 m² (1,055 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£2,654 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
